Question Playing in a six-max game online, it’s raised by a solid player in the cut-off to $8. You three-bet to $24 on the button. The blinds fold and the cut-off flat-calls. The flop comes
A
8
4
. The cut-off checks.
What should you do? Correct Answer: Check Betting is not good. It will fold out everything you beat, and your opponent will really only continue with an ace. If you check through you may get your opponent to bet and/or call the turn with a worse hand. If you have the best hand now, you are only going to get one street of value anyway. Check the flop and play poker on the later streets.
